One of the key components of high net worth tax planning is the utilization of tax-advantaged accounts and investment vehicles. For example, high net worth individuals may benefit from contributing to retirement accounts such as IRAs and 401(k)s, which offer tax-deferred growth on invested funds. Additionally, high net worth individuals can explore options such as health savings accounts (HSAs) and 529 college savings plans, which provide tax benefits for medical expenses and education costs, respectively.

Another important aspect of high net worth tax planning is estate planning. High net worth individuals often have substantial assets that they wish to pass on to their heirs tax-efficiently. By utilizing tools such as trusts and gifting strategies, high net worth individuals can minimize estate taxes and ensure that their wealth is transferred smoothly to future generations. Trusts can provide asset protection and control over how assets are distributed, while gifting strategies allow high net worth individuals to gift assets to their heirs during their lifetime, reducing the size of their taxable estate.

Investment diversification is also key to high net worth tax planning. High net worth individuals should consider spreading their investments across different asset classes to minimize risk and take advantage of tax-efficient strategies. For example, investing in tax-exempt municipal bonds can provide income that is free from federal and sometimes state taxes. Additionally, high net worth individuals may benefit from investing in alternative investments such as real estate or private equity, which offer unique tax advantages and potential for higher returns.

Charitable giving is another important component of high net worth tax planning. By donating to qualified charities, high net worth individuals can receive tax deductions for their contributions while supporting causes that are important to them. Charitable giving can also help reduce taxable income and offset capital gains taxes on appreciated assets. High net worth individuals may consider setting up a donor-advised fund or charitable trust to streamline their charitable giving and maximize tax benefits.

Tax-efficient portfolio management is essential for high net worth individuals looking to minimize their tax liabilities. By working closely with financial advisors and tax professionals, high net worth individuals can develop a customized investment strategy that takes into account their unique tax situation. Tax-loss harvesting, for example, involves selling investments that have incurred losses to offset gains and reduce tax obligations. Similarly, tax-efficient asset location involves placing investments in taxable or tax-advantaged accounts based on their tax treatment to optimize after-tax returns.

Estate tax planning is a critical consideration for high net worth individuals looking to protect their estates for future generations. The current estate tax exemption allows high net worth individuals to pass on a substantial amount of wealth tax-free, but careful planning is essential to ensure that their assets are transferred according to their wishes. Utilizing tools such as irrevocable trusts, family limited partnerships, and life insurance can help high net worth individuals reduce estate taxes and provide for their heirs in a tax-efficient manner.
